Why does my bottom freezer have a buildup of ice?

Your bottom freezer may be experiencing an ice buildup due to an issue with the door seal, a lack of airflow, or a malfunctioning defrost timer. If the door seal becomes cracked or loose, it will allow warm room air to enter the freezer.

This lower temperature can cause condensation on freezing surfaces, leading to the buildup of ice. Additionally, if the freezer does not have adequate airflow, it can cause ice to build up due to insufficient circulation.

Lastly, a faulty defrost timer can cause a lack of thermal balance, resulting in the accumulation of frost and ice. To diagnose this issue, you should inspect the door seal for wear or damage, ensure that the freezer has adequate air circulation, and examine the defrost timer to ensure it is functioning correctly.

How do you clean the coils on a bottom freezer refrigerator?

The coils on a bottom freezer refrigerator should be cleaned at least once a year to maintain proper cooling and to extend the life of your appliance. You can clean the coils yourself using the following steps:

1. Unplug your refrigerator and move it away from the wall to access the back panel.

2. Vacuum off the visible dirt and dust off of the panel, then use a coil-cleaning brush or soft-bristled brush to remove stubborn particles.

3. Spray the coils with a coil-cleaning solution, such as a product specifically designed for this purpose, and scrub with your brush.

4. Wipe the coils clean with damp cloth and let the area dry completely.

5. Replug your refrigerator and place it back in the original location.

It is also important to keep the surrounding area of the refrigerator clean. Vacuum or dust the area close to the coils to prevent dirt and debris from accumulating.

How do I prevent calcium build up in my ice maker?

Preventing calcium buildup in an ice maker is an important part of keeping your appliance running smoothly. Fortunately, there are some steps you can take to reduce the risk of calcium buildup in your ice maker.

The first step is to use cold water with a low mineral content in your ice maker. Since the minerals found in hard water are the main culprits of calcium buildup, using water that has a lower mineral content can significantly reduce the chances of calcium buildup.

Next, ensure that you are regularly cleaning your ice maker. This includes both cleaning the interior of the unit and the water line that supplies it with water. If your unit has a self cleaning cycle, you should use it regularly to reduce the buildup of impurities.

Finally, you should look into home water filtration systems. These systems filter the water before it enters the ice maker, meaning that it is free of minerals and other impurities that can cause calcium buildup.

Home filtration systems can be relatively inexpensive and can help you minimize calcium buildup in your ice maker on a long-term basis.
